Khimji’s Watches showcases Chopard Happy Hearts collection

Khimji’s Watches, the home of luxury in Oman, is now showcasing the classic yet stylish Happy Hearts collection from Chopard. In 2015, the Geneva-based company has revisited this collection by approaching it from a whole different angle. Throughout the Happy Hearts jewellery collection, the traditionally openwork hearts now welcome ‘solid’ turquoise, onyx or mother-of-pearl hearts placed along slim white or rose gold chains. These series of colourful, openwork hearts are also interspersed with tiny hearts housing moving diamonds.
In these gently undulating jewellery creations, an appealing sense of lightness mingles with a carefree spirit and infinite tenderness. The mobile nature of the diamonds together with the random arrangement of the motifs give rise to a line exuding an aura of chic and exquisite femininity. Vivid or subtle depending on the choice of gemstone, the use of colour expresses a decidedly modern mind-set.
Happy Hearts are heirs to a longstanding tradition at Chopard, of which the finest hours have long since been marked by Happy Diamonds. Inspired by sunrays glinting on the drops of a waterfall, they swiftly established themselves as a brand signature and have consistently revealed their iconic, spirited character through countless different variations. After adorning watches with their whirling, playful and joyful touch, they have naturally found their way into jewellery.
These emblems of the Geneva-based Manufacture deploy an ethereal grace in expressing their subtle charms through a collection that is destined to become a classic. Composed of long sautoir necklaces, earrings and supple bracelets, the collection also welcomes a new shape: a bangle bracelet of which the two ends – one colourful heart and another enclosing a moving diamond – face each other in an elegant pas de deux that is every bit as modern, playful and airy as the entire new collection.
